Background
An injection mold is a tool for producing plastic products; and is also a tool for giving the plastic product complete structure and accurate dimension. Injection molding is a process used in mass production of some parts having complex shapes. Specifically, the plastic melted by heating is injected into a mold cavity from an injection molding machine at high pressure, and a formed product is obtained after cooling and solidification.
The injection mold is filled with injection molding melt, a workpiece is obtained after cooling and demolding, the quality of demolding affects the quality of the workpiece, and the workpiece and the mold are tightly matched, so that the existing injection mold is inconvenient to demold.

The number of the sliding rods 12 is not less than four.
The edge of the outer side of the lower end of the upper die 5 is provided with a guide rod 7, and the upper side of the lower die 6 is provided with a guide hole 11 matched with the guide rod 7.
The push plate 17 is in sealing fit with the lower die 6.

Claims (4)

1. The utility model provides an injection mold of convenient drawing of patterns, includes bottom plate (1) and mould (9), its characterized in that: the die (9) comprises an upper die (5) and a lower die (6), a base (2) is arranged on the upper side of the bottom plate (1), a placing groove (15) is formed in the upper side of the base (2), the lower die (6) is placed in the placing groove (15), a sliding rod (12) is arranged at the edge of the lower end of the lower die (6), a sliding hole (13) is formed in the lower side of the placing groove (15), the sliding rod (12) is in sliding connection with the sliding hole (13), a buffering groove (16) is formed in the lower side of the placing groove (15), a spring (14) is arranged between the bottom of the buffering groove (16) and the lower end of the lower die (6), a first hydraulic cylinder (10) is arranged on the bottom plate (1), the output end of the first hydraulic cylinder (10) is connected with a push rod (18), the push rod (18) penetrates through the base (2), a die cavity (19) is formed in the upper side of the lower die (6), the push rod (18) is in sliding connection with the lower die (6), a push plate (18) is provided with a push plate (17), the upper end of the push plate (17) is positioned at the bottom of the die cavity (19), a limit block (4) is arranged on the outer wall of the base (4), an upper die (5) is installed on the upper side of the lower die (6), a support (3) is arranged on the bottom plate (1), and a second hydraulic cylinder (8) is installed between the support (3) and the upper end of the upper die (5).
2. The injection mold facilitating demolding as claimed in claim 1, wherein: the number of the sliding rods (12) is not less than four.
3. The injection mold facilitating demolding as claimed in claim 1, wherein: the edge of the outer side of the lower end of the upper die (5) is provided with a guide rod (7), and the upper side of the lower die (6) is provided with a guide hole (11) matched with the guide rod (7).
4. The injection mold facilitating demolding as claimed in claim 1, wherein: the push plate (17) is in sealing fit with the lower die (6).
